Japanese gaming publicationFamitsu’sout of 40gaming reviews have become sort of a benchmark over there, so we like to keep our eye out on what they say for our favorite games.
I don’t do math, but it looks likewe’re on the same pageas Famitsu when it comes to Valve’s zombie-fied shooter,Left 4 Dead. The game scored 35/40 in their latest issue, taking the top spot. One of the four editors even gave it a perfect score. It’s good to see that Famitsu continues to be open to foreign, teamwork-centric games. Another score of interest isFamitsu’s mark of 31/40 forFragile. We haven’t read the review yet, but from what we experienced inour play time in Tokyo, we expected a bit more. The score comes from three 8s and a 7, so it seems to be agood but not greatkind of review. Despite the score, we’re still excited about the game.
